WebMost frogs produce skin toxins, but the poison dart frogs from Central and South America are the most potent of all. The golden poison frog (Phyllobates terribilis), contains enough poison to kill 20,000 mice or 10 people. It is probably the most poisonous animal on Earth; it is so toxic that even touching it can be dangerous.

WebNov 6, 2024 · Their vibrant coloring warns predators that the frogs are poisonous and should be avoided. This survival mechanism is called aposematism. WebDyeing Poison Frog Dendrobates tinctorius These frogs measure up to two inches in length and are native to French Guiana and northern Brazil. Many small forms of D. tinctorius reach 3.5 cm long; most morphs are around 5 cm in length or slightly bigger; some of the larger morphs may exceed 7 cm, although large ones are usually closer to 5.5 cm long. Poison dart frogs get their toxicity from some of the insects they eat. The insects feed on plants that have toxins and those toxins build up within the frog. ...
